Tech Jobs in Columbus, Ohio

161,442 open positions · Updated daily

Columbus has become a magnet for tech talent thanks to its low cost of living, vibrant startup ecosystem, and a growing concentration of Fortune 500 headquarters such as JPMorgan Chase, Nationwide, and Amazon’s Ohio fulfillment hub.

Tech companies range from software giants like Oracle and Microsoft to regional leaders in health tech such as Epic Systems, EdTech firms like Blackboard, and automotive tech startups in the Dayton–Columbus corridor. The city also hosts the Ohio Supercomputer Center, fueling research in AI and data science.

With a median household income that lags behind the national tech average, salary transparency helps candidates negotiate competitive pay in neighborhoods like Short North, German Village, or the revitalized Arena District. Knowing exact compensation levels allows workers to align job offers with their cost of living and long‑term financial goals.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of tech jobs are available in Columbus, Ohio?
Columbus offers a broad spectrum of roles—software engineers, data scientists, DevOps specialists, cybersecurity analysts, UI/UX designers, product managers, cloud architects, and embedded systems engineers. Many positions focus on health informatics, fintech, e‑commerce, and autonomous vehicle research, reflecting the city’s leading sectors.
How do remote vs on-site trends look in Columbus tech jobs?
While 70% of listings on Job Transparency allow hybrid or fully remote work, top firms like Oracle and Nationwide still favor on‑site presence for collaborative projects. Remote roles tend to be in software development and cloud services, whereas on‑site roles concentrate in product engineering, quality assurance, and IT infrastructure.
Who are the major employers for tech talent in Columbus?
Key employers include Oracle, Nationwide, JPMorgan Chase, Amazon, Epic Systems, BlackBerry, and the Ohio Supercomputer Center. Emerging startups such as Cobalt, Synthetix, and the local venture firm New York Angels are also hiring aggressively.
What salary can I expect for tech roles in Columbus?
Tech salaries in Columbus vary by role and experience. Entry‑level software engineers earn $75–90k, mid‑level engineers $95–115k, and senior or lead roles $125–160k. Data scientists average $110–140k, and cybersecurity specialists $100–130k. Remote positions often include a 10–20% higher base to offset relocation costs.
